Steps to Assess Credibility

  • Research the Business Background: Verify the company's history and leadership. A solid, reputable company will have clear and transparent information about its founders, team, and vision.
  • Regulatory Compliance: Ensure the company complies with local and international financial regulations. This can help avoid any legal complications in the future.
  • Community Feedback: Look for genuine customer reviews, forum discussions, and social media conversations. Active and positive community engagement is often a good indicator of trustworthiness.
  • Transparency: A credible business will share detailed information about how it operates, its business model, and how it manages risks.

Signs of Potential Red Flags

  1. Unrealistic Promises: Be wary of businesses that promise guaranteed high returns with minimal risk. This is a common tactic used by fraudulent entities.
  2. Lack of Clear Information: If a business avoids giving details about its leadership, financials, or operational model, it should raise suspicion.
  3. Pressure to Act Quickly: Companies that push for immediate decisions without allowing ample time for research often have hidden motives.

1. Overlooking the Legitimacy of the Platform

Before investing time or money, always verify the legitimacy of the platform or business. Ensure it operates within a regulatory framework and has a clear, transparent business model. Many scams prey on the lack of knowledge in the cryptocurrency space.

Tip: Always check for any regulatory licenses or partnerships with reputable financial institutions before getting involved.

2. Ignoring the Risk of Volatility

The cryptocurrency market is notorious for its volatility. New business opportunities may promise high returns, but these can be short-lived as market conditions change rapidly. Understanding and managing risk is essential for long-term success.

  • Do not invest more than you can afford to lose.
  • Monitor market trends and the business's financial health regularly.

3. Lack of Transparency in Operations

Transparency is key in any business, but especially in the crypto space where anonymity can sometimes be exploited. Look for businesses that clearly explain their technology, security measures, and financial processes.

Red flag: If a company is unwilling to provide clear details about how it operates or its technology, consider that a warning sign.

4. Unsustainable Promises of High Returns

High returns are a major attraction in the crypto world, but be cautious of any business claiming unrealistic profits with little to no risk. If it sounds too good to be true, it probably is.

  1. Check if the business opportunity has a track record or transparent performance history.
  2. Understand the risk factors involved before making any commitments.
